Keeping the running bath water in good condition enhances efficiency and safety. The users must periodically clean the inner chamber to remove mineral residues or deposits. Clean with distilled or pure water to prevent buildup and allow faultless function. Regularly check temperature calibration for accuracy consistency. Never fill the bath over capacity and make sure the lid seal is not damaged. Keep the running bath water drained, dry, and in a dustless area when they are not being used to prevent corrosion and contamination.

Q: What makes a water bath important for laboratory precision? A: Its ability to maintain constant, uniform temperature conditions ensures reproducibility and accuracy in experimental results. Q: Can deionized water be used instead of distilled water? A: Yes, deionized water is also suitable, as it minimizes mineral deposits and supports cleaner operation. Q: How should a water bath be stored when not in use? A: Drain the tank completely, wipe it dry, and keep it covered in a clean, dust-free area to prevent corrosion and contamination. Q: What are common signs that a water bath requires maintenance? A: Slow heating, fluctuating temperatures, or visible residue in the tank indicate that cleaning or inspection is needed. Q: How can user safety be improved when using a water bath? A: Always use insulated gloves, avoid contact with hot water, and ensure the equipment is placed on a stable, dry surface during operation.
